At the heart of this compact boutonniere sits a flawless white phalaenopsis orchid, its broad, satiny petals opening like a delicate porcelain bowl and revealing a soft yellow-orange centre that draws the eye inward. Encircling the orchid are tiny, airy sprays of gypsophila whose fine, cloud-like blossoms lend an ethereal, romantic texture, as if dusted with the first light of morning. Punctuating the composition are small clusters of vivid red hypericum berries; their glossy surfaces and cheerful colour introduce a lively contrast that enliven the arrangement without overwhelming its calm elegance. Slender pale green buds suggest newness and quiet movement, while the deep green, smooth leaves-likely salal or similar-frame the cluster with a lush, grounding presence. The stems are gathered and fastened with a scarlet satin ribbon, tied into a neat knot with a short tail extending to the right, the ribbon's sheen echoing the berries' brightness. The whole boutonniere is photographed on a light beige, subtly textured linen surface that lends a warm, tactile backdrop and highlights the florist's careful finishing. Celebrate your special day in effortless style with the LOVE DEVOTION WEDDING COLLECTION from Rush Green Florist, Rush Green. Designed for romantic, fairytale weddings, this premium floral collection offers three tailored packages for 50 to 100+ guests, making it perfect for intimate ceremonies or grand celebrations.

Each package includes a stunning bridal bouquet, elegant bridesmaid bouquets, and matching groom boutonnieres, crafted by expert florists to complement your wedding theme and colours. The Intimate Package suits weddings of 50-75 guests, the Original Package is ideal for 75-100 guests, and the Ultimate Package is created for 100+ guests, ensuring every key member of your wedding party is beautifully coordinated.

Using fresh, high-quality flowers, Rush Green Florist focuses on luxury blooms, reliable service, and refined design to bring your vision to life. Whether you dream of a classic, romantic, or modern look, the Love Devotion Wedding Collection adds a cohesive, polished finish to your big day.
